秋招笔记-炎魂(2面)
1. 实习内容,讲了一下实习期间做了什么? 大概说了一下主要做系统,战斗方面做了一些
整体架构? 热更实现?
2. C++ 多态的实现? 依旧虚函数
3. 项目中重写muduo主要做了哪些?重构了什么内容?
4. static_cast和dynamic_cast, 区别? 转换失败会怎样?
5. 智能指针,分别讲一下。
6. 网络TCP和UDP的区别,分别的原理?
TCP握手挥手、ARQ、滑动窗口,,,,
7. 多进程多线程?各自应用场景? 协程?
8. KCP的实现? 探讨了一下接受缓冲区的实现和协议的设计,这个地方比较久。
没有算法题?
(整体下来一个小时,问题不多,主要抠细节)
整体架构? 热更实现?
2. C++ 多态的实现? 依旧虚函数
3. 项目中重写muduo主要做了哪些?重构了什么内容?
4. static_cast和dynamic_cast, 区别? 转换失败会怎样?
5. 智能指针,分别讲一下。
6. 网络TCP和UDP的区别,分别的原理?
TCP握手挥手、ARQ、滑动窗口,,,,
7. 多进程多线程?各自应用场景? 协程?
8. KCP的实现? 探讨了一下接受缓冲区的实现和协议的设计,这个地方比较久。
没有算法题?
(整体下来一个小时,问题不多,主要抠细节)
全部评论
相关推荐
点赞 评论 收藏
分享